The Alliance is recognized around the world for its flagship reports, which focus on relevant and cutting-edge topics that position it ahead of the field.
The flagship reports address questions that confront policy-makers, researchers, implementers, and other practitioners. They are a key instrument in promoting ideas that address current gaps or challenges, and in stimulating thinking and debate on priority topics identified by stakeholders in the field.
